Advancing Eco Agriculture | Episode 116: Restoring Water Cycles and Ecosystems with Alpha Lo @AdvancingEcoAgriculture | Uploaded May 2024 | Updated October 2024, 1 day ago.
Alpha Lo runs the Climate Water Project and is Co-founder of Regenerative Water Alliance. He’s also a water researcher, writer, and podcaster. With a deep understanding of the interconnectedness of natural systems, Alpha advocates for rewilding initiatives and holistic land management practices to address environmental challenges. Through collaboration and education, Alpha works to promote sustainable solutions that enhance soil health, water retention, and ecosystem resilience.

In this episode, Alpha and John discuss:

The importance of rewilding and reintegrating keystone species into ecosystems

The concept of the "small water cycle" and its influence on atmospheric water movement

The need for collaboration among scientists, farmers, governments, and communities to address environmental challenges

The impacts of groundwater depletion
